Title | Partly Completed Parking |
Date | October 28, 1936 |
Description | Photograph looks northbound at partly completed stone-surfaced pull-off section in section 2A of the Blue Ridge Parkway with a vehicle in the distance. |
Commentary | This picture shows the progress made on the parkway since construction began in 1935. Members of the Civilian Conservation Corp were working tirelessly to get the parkway up and running as soon as possible in order to allow tourists to travel to the area. The sooner visitors were able to travel the parkway, the sooner economic recovery would begin in the areas around the Parkway. |
